Hey all,
I had everything set up fine, but every file that Sabnzbd has tried to download since August 1st has received an "Outside the server's retention" error. I use NewsDemon and have the highest tier. Anyone have any ideas on what's going on? I'd think it might be the usual DMCA thing, but the files should be feeding into sab pretty quickly after being posted, and it's EVERY SINGLE FILE I've tried.

Alright, poking around, it seems to be a problem connecting to Newsdemon. I click on Status and see - # Connections: Failed to connect: (10053, 'Software caused connection abort') 50@us-secure.newsdemon.com:563
It also sometimes says:
# Connections: Failed to connect: (-1, 'Unexpected EOF') 50@us-secure.newsdemon.com:563
I haven't changed anything or rebooted - any ideas on the cause of this?

Problem solved - it appears as if avast! decided to start monitoring any connection to a newsgroup. Turned that setting off, and it looks like we're good to go.
